17408294
0x149af8ec13a5095aa52a4ba044b3d698943902ee782a0b46b2e1bd4a19857b14
Transactions126
Height17408294
Confirmations2018169
Timestamp384 days 16 hours ago
Size (bytes)166316
Version
Merkle Root
Nonce0x0000000000000000
Bits
Difficulty0x0

Transactions

ERC20 Token Transfers
ERC20 Token Transfers
ERC20 Token Transfers